What is Emergency Landing Passenger Briefing Workflow?
The Emergency Landing Passenger Briefing Workflow is a structured process designed to ensure the safety and preparedness of passengers during emergency landing scenarios. This workflow is critical in aviation, where clear communication and precise instructions can make the difference between life and death. It includes steps such as preparing passengers for potential impacts, demonstrating the use of safety equipment, and addressing any questions or concerns. In real-world scenarios, this workflow is vital for maintaining order and ensuring that passengers are equipped with the knowledge they need to respond effectively during emergencies. For instance, during a water landing, passengers must be briefed on life vest usage and evacuation routes, making this workflow indispensable for flight crews.
